Output 8b5dbad3760a8b5060317246b77a40f5cccae4200ea1bec0906f4a4deb803c45:0

value
26156909
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7c6291edd34c60349b1c0fe6be84c7ccf29b6d551049428a291a4eba66d20e3e
address
bc1p033frmwnf3srfxcuplntapx8enefkm24zpy59z3frf8t5ekjpclqzf3f6g
transaction
8b5dbad3760a8b5060317246b77a40f5cccae4200ea1bec0906f4a4deb803c45
spent
true